Open in VLC™ is an extension that enables you to open desired link(s) in VLC (VideoLAN) application. VLC is a free and open-source media player that can play almost any types of media (audio or video).
To operate with this addon you need a native-client patch to connect your browser with native VLC application in your OS. When you first install the addon, please head to the options page and adjust the path for VLC player. Depending on your operating system, the path to VLC could be different. For example, in windows 10 the path is: "C:\Program Files (x86)\VideoLAN\VLC\vlc.exe".
Please re-check this path in your OS and make sure it is correct. Once you set the correct path to VLC in the options page, please install the native-client patch. This patch is used to make the communication between the addon and VLC (native app).
Please download and install this patch from (https://github.com/alexmarcoo/open-in-native-client/releases). Follow the instruction in the GitHub page to download and install the related patch to your system. After installing, the "Open in VLC™" addon in your browser can communicate with VLC media player on your machine (Window, Linux or Mac).
Note 1: please note that Open in VLC™ addon, does NOT belong or relate to VLC or VideoLAN at all. It is basically an unofficial addon that is developed and maintained independently by its author.
